voix celeste (iou)



voix celeste noun phr. Pl. voix celestes (pronounced same). L19.
[French = heavenly voice.]
An organ-stop having an 8-ft pitch, with 2 pipes to each note, tuned slightly apart, producing an undulating tone traditionally regarded as reminiscent of celestial voices. Also called vox angelica.
